//
// DeviceConfig.swift
// Meshtastic Apple
//
// Copyright (c) Garth Vander Houwen 6/13/22.
//
import SwiftUI
struct DeviceConfig: View {
@Environment(\.managedObjectContext) var context
@EnvironmentObject var bleManager: BLEManager
@Environment(\.dismiss) private var goBack
var node: NodeInfoEntity?
@State private var isPresentingNodeDBResetConfirm = false
@State private var isPresentingFactoryResetConfirm = false
@State private var isPresentingSaveConfirm = false
@State var hasChanges = false
@State var deviceRole = 0
@State var buzzerGPIO = 0
@State var buttonGPIO = 0
@State var serialEnabled = true
@State var debugLogEnabled = false
var body: some View {
VStack {
Form {
Section(header: Text("Options")) {
Picker("Device Role", selection: $deviceRole ) {
ForEach(DeviceRoles.allCases) { dr in
Text(dr.description)
}
}
.pickerStyle(DefaultPickerStyle())
.padding(.top, 10)
.padding(.bottom, 10)
}
Section(header: Text("Debug")) {
Toggle(isOn: $serialEnabled) {
Label("Serial Console", systemImage: "terminal")
}
.toggleStyle(SwitchToggleStyle(tint: .accentColor))
Toggle(isOn: $debugLogEnabled) {
Label("Debug Log", systemImage: "ant.fill")
}
.toggleStyle(SwitchToggleStyle(tint: .accentColor))
}
Section(header: Text("GPIO")) {
Picker("Button GPIO", selection: $buttonGPIO) {
ForEach(0..<40) {
if $0 == 0 {
Text("Unset")
} else {
Text("Pin \($0)")
}
}
}
.pickerStyle(DefaultPickerStyle())
Picker("Buzzer GPIO", selection: $buzzerGPIO) {
ForEach(0..<40) {
if $0 == 0 {
Text("Unset")
} else {
Text("Pin \($0)")
}
}
}
.pickerStyle(DefaultPickerStyle())
}
}
.disabled(bleManager.connectedPeripheral == nil)
HStack {
Button("Reset NodeDB", role: .destructive) {
isPresentingNodeDBResetConfirm = true
}
.disabled(bleManager.connectedPeripheral == nil)
.buttonStyle(.bordered)
.buttonBorderShape(.capsule)
.controlSize(.large)
.padding()
.confirmationDialog(
"Are you sure?",
isPresented: $isPresentingNodeDBResetConfirm,
titleVisibility: .visible
) {
Button("Erase all device and app data?", role: .destructive) {
if bleManager.sendNodeDBReset(destNum: bleManager.connectedPeripheral.num) {
bleManager.disconnectPeripheral()
clearCoreDataDatabase(context: context)
} else {
print("NodeDB Reset Failed")
}
}
}
Button("Factory Reset", role: .destructive) {
isPresentingFactoryResetConfirm = true
}
.disabled(bleManager.connectedPeripheral == nil)
.buttonStyle(.bordered)
.buttonBorderShape(.capsule)
.controlSize(.large)
.padding()
.confirmationDialog(
"All device and app data will be deleted. You will also need to forget your devices under Settings > Bluetooth.",
isPresented: $isPresentingFactoryResetConfirm,
titleVisibility: .visible
) {
Button("Factory reset your device and app? ", role: .destructive) {
if bleManager.sendFactoryReset(destNum: bleManager.connectedPeripheral.num) {
bleManager.disconnectPeripheral()
clearCoreDataDatabase(context: context)
} else {
print("Factory Reset Failed")
}
}
}
}
HStack {
Button {
isPresentingSaveConfirm = true
} label: {
Label("save", systemImage: "square.and.arrow.down")
}
.disabled(bleManager.connectedPeripheral == nil || !hasChanges)
.buttonStyle(.bordered)
.buttonBorderShape(.capsule)
.controlSize(.large)
.padding()
.confirmationDialog(
"Are you sure you want to save?",
isPresented: $isPresentingSaveConfirm,
titleVisibility: .visible
) {
Button("Save Device Config to \(bleManager.connectedPeripheral != nil ? bleManager.connectedPeripheral.longName : "Unknown")?") {
var dc = Config.DeviceConfig()
dc.role = DeviceRoles(rawValue: deviceRole)!.protoEnumValue()
dc.serialEnabled = serialEnabled
dc.debugLogEnabled = debugLogEnabled
dc.buttonGpio = UInt32(buttonGPIO)
dc.buzzerGpio = UInt32(buzzerGPIO)
let adminMessageId = bleManager.saveDeviceConfig(config: dc, fromUser: node!.user!, toUser: node!.user!)
if adminMessageId > 0 {
// Should show a saved successfully alert once I know that to be true
// for now just disable the button after a successful save
hasChanges = false
goBack()
}
}
}
message: {
Text("After device config saves the node will reboot.")
}
}
Spacer()
}
.navigationTitle("Device Config")
.navigationBarItems(trailing:
ZStack {
ConnectedDevice(bluetoothOn: bleManager.isSwitchedOn, deviceConnected: bleManager.connectedPeripheral != nil, name: (bleManager.connectedPeripheral != nil) ? bleManager.connectedPeripheral.shortName : "????")
})
.onAppear {
self.bleManager.context = context
self.deviceRole = Int(node?.deviceConfig?.role ?? 0)
self.serialEnabled = (node?.deviceConfig?.serialEnabled ?? true)
self.debugLogEnabled = node?.deviceConfig?.debugLogEnabled ?? false
self.buttonGPIO = Int(node?.deviceConfig?.buttonGpio ?? 0)
self.buzzerGPIO = Int(node?.deviceConfig?.buzzerGpio ?? 0)
self.hasChanges = false
}
.onChange(of: deviceRole) { newRole in
if node != nil && node!.deviceConfig != nil {
if newRole != node!.deviceConfig!.role { hasChanges = true }
}
}
.onChange(of: serialEnabled) { newSerial in
if node != nil && node!.deviceConfig != nil {
if newSerial != node!.deviceConfig!.serialEnabled { hasChanges = true }
}
}
.onChange(of: debugLogEnabled) { newDebugLog in
if node != nil && node!.deviceConfig != nil {
if newDebugLog != node!.deviceConfig!.debugLogEnabled { hasChanges = true }
}
}
.onChange(of: buttonGPIO) { newButtonGPIO in
if node != nil && node!.deviceConfig != nil {
if newButtonGPIO != node!.deviceConfig!.buttonGpio { hasChanges = true }
}
}
.onChange(of: buzzerGPIO) { newBuzzerGPIO in
if node != nil && node!.deviceConfig != nil {
if newBuzzerGPIO != node!.deviceConfig!.buttonGpio { hasChanges = true }
}
}
}
}
